Conquering Your Fears: How Adventure Sports Help Overcome Anxiety

Anxiety is a common mental health condition that can seriously impact our quality of life. It can lead to physical symptoms like heart palpitations, difficulty breathing, and sweaty palms. Anxiety can also prevent us from trying new things and taking risks.

Adventure sports provide an excellent opportunity to overcome anxiety and conquer fears. These sports require us to step out of our comfort zone and face our fears head-on. Here are some ways adventure sports can help overcome anxiety:

1. Builds resilience

Adventure sports require us to push ourselves to our limits physically and mentally. This builds resilience, which is the ability to bounce back from challenges and setbacks. When we face our fears and overcome them, we become more confident in our ability to handle difficult situations.

2. Promotes mindfulness

Adventure sports like rock climbing and white-water rafting require intense focus and concentration. This promotes mindfulness, which is the practice of being fully present in the moment. Mindfulness is an effective tool for managing anxiety because it helps us stay grounded in the present rather than worrying about the future or dwelling on the past.

3. Shifts perspective

When we engage in adventure sports, our perspective shifts from one of anxiety and fear to one of excitement and exhilaration. This shift can be transformative, as it helps us see challenges as opportunities rather than obstacles.

4. Fosters community

Adventure sports often involve teamwork, collaboration, and mutual support. This fosters a sense of community and belonging, which are essential for mental health. Being surrounded by like-minded people who share our interests and passions can be incredibly empowering.

In conclusion, adventure sports can be a powerful tool for overcoming anxiety and conquering fears. By building resilience, promoting mindfulness, shifting perspective, and fostering community, these sports can help us become stronger, more confident, and more resilient.
